FURTHER STUDIES ON SIMILITUDE: SPACE THERMAL ENVIRONMENT AND CONTROL,

Abstract

A prerequisite to the acquiring of definitive information from the testing of scaled models of satellites and other space vehicles in a space thermal environment simulator is a thorough understanding of the controlling factors for similarity. This is especially true since the arbitrary selection of the various relevant parameters may lead to inconclusive if not erroneous results. Significantly, it need not follow that a one to one correspondence exists between thermal and geometric scales. Thus, this study was made to determine the nature of the requisite conditions for thermal and geometric similitude and to demonstrate the validity of the results. (Author)
